What is Musculoskeletal Ultrasound Pain Management?

 

Musculoskeletal ultrasound is an imaging procedure. The procedure allows medical professionals to see and identify the actual source of pain in muscles, joints, bones, and ligaments through sound waves (Ultrasound). Musculoskeletal ultrasound works on the same principle that is employed in sonar (submarine navigation and echolocation). This is completely a safe process and it does not require any radiation or any injectable contrast agent. MSK ultrasound allows pain management professionals/physicians to see through muscles, tendons, ligaments, nerves, and joints in high resolution, and diagnose plus treat a condition without any invasive surgery or process.  

 

Why MSK Ultrasound is Unique?

 

Musculoskeletal ultrasound is a high-resolution ultrasound imaging process. This technology helps physicians move around during the process and point out the exact pain location of the patients through dynamic imaging. It helps physicians understand and determine how the motion impacts the area of the pain of the patients and offers the proper diagnosis and treatment regime to patients on the one go. 

 

MSK ultrasound (Dynamic Imaging process) offers a vivid picture of the pain of patients in real-time as patients move their arms, legs, or other area of the body directed by the physician during the process. This dynamic imaging process also helps physicians focus on arteries and veins and determine the rate of blood flow in pain-afflicted areas. 

 

What are Diagnosed by MSK Ultrasound?

 

Musculoskeletal ultrasound diagnoses a certain range of injuries as well as chronic conditions, such as tendonitis, bursitis, joint problems, tumours or cysts on muscles or joints, carpal tunnel syndrome, rotator cuff tears, sprains, tears, trapped nerves, arthritis, and other painful musculoskeletal conditions. 

 

Benefits of MSK Ultrasound Procedure

 

Musculoskeletal ultrasound provides a better picture of musculature, tendons, bones, and joints compared to an X-ray, CT, or MRI. Also, MSK ultrasound complements other imaging processes (CT, MRI, or X-ray) for better diagnosis and treatment. 


  • MSK ultrasound provides a better view of relevant anatomy from various angles to pain management professionals and also helps to take still pictures of affected areas if necessary. 

  • Professionals can better comprehend the problems and source of pain through MSK ultrasound. 

  • This process is completely non-invasive as it does not require any injection or contrast agent. The procedure is completely free of health risks and side effects. 

  • The process does not enclose a patient in a confined area. So, patients with claustrophobia undergo the process without any health risk.

  • What is the difference between a degree and a fellowship in medical education?
    There is a basic difference between a degree and fellowship, A degree is an academic qualification awarded by a university or institution upon completing a structured program of study, such as a bachelor's, master's, or doctoral degree. It provides foundational and advanced knowledge in a broad field, forming the primary educational requirement for a profession. In contrast, a fellowship is a specialized training program pursued after obtaining a degree, focusing on advanced skills, research, or clinical expertise in a niche area. Fellowships are usually shorter in duration and are designed for professionals seeking further specialization. For example, FIPP (Fellow of Interventional Pain Practice) and CIPS (Certified Interventional Pain Sonologist) are fellowships that enhance expertise in interventional pain management, complementing a physician's prior medical education and training.
